Transaction 31f70f0829bd45521c751353a6606e230ff495c49cf2b8a8a7eaafe3ca0d7082
4 Input
2 Outputs
- 31f70f0829bd45521c751353a6606e230ff495c49cf2b8a8a7eaafe3ca0d7082:0
- 31f70f0829bd45521c751353a6606e230ff495c49cf2b8a8a7eaafe3ca0d7082:1
value 66203
address 1kNuHhXbtuPXkW4FUb5aF9qUfuebrKYGU
value 576639
address 3E3SsaocdDGi4jH6EeVzJXt512G9SyLC6g